Utah is an equitable distribution state, which determines how courts divide marital property and debts. Custody decisions in District Court are based on the best interests of the child standard, and judges have significant discretion. The divorce process involves specific procedural requirements, and a Utah family law attorney who regularly appears in District Court understands the local expectations and timelines that affect every case.
